David Nail's new album "I'm About To Come Alive" including the first hit single "Red Light" is absolutely the best piece of country music that I have purchased this year. It's just one of those CDs that you can turn on in the car and forget about everything else that's going on in the world around you and get lost in the music. Every single song on this album has something that everyday people can relate to and connect with. Gary LeVox of Rascal Flatts co-wrote the song "Summer Job Days" and Kenny Chesney helped pen "Turning Home", which both gave the CD an extra edge. However, the best song on the album by far is "Strangers on a Train." The song talks about the real life emotions that come along with fantasizing about someone and how your life could have been different. David Nail is certainly destined for big things in his career. The songs are real, his voice is moving, and this album is an A+!
